async def test_CONNECTED_BEFORE_ACK() -> None: s = bcs.CONNECTED_BEFORE_ACK() c = MockConnection() await s.run(c) assert c.state == "_wait_for_ack"
def test_CONNECTED_BEFORE_ACK(): s = bcs.CONNECTED_BEFORE_ACK() r = s.run(_MockConnection()) assert r.result() == "_wait_for_ack"
async def test_CONNECTED_BEFORE_ACK() -> None: s = bcs.CONNECTED_BEFORE_ACK() r = await s.run(MockConnection()) assert r == "_wait_for_ack"